10 to 15 years ago, we experimented with using https://tiddlywiki.org/ as a community front page for TiddlyWiki. For a while, we even had a MediaWiki instance:
https://web.archive.org/web/20081216015257/http://www.tiddlywiki.org/wiki/Main_Page TiddlyWiki community activities seem a good fit for the .org sites: https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/.org So, while I've been working on the links aggregator I've been wondering if it shouldn't be hosted at tiddlywiki.org or links.tiddlywiki.org to communicate clearly that it is not a commercial endeavour. By the same logic of course, perhaps we should move TiddlyWiki itself to tiddlywiki.org. I'd be interested in thoughts. The only immediate proposal is whether we move the links aggregator, but it all needs thinking through.
